Is adrenal gland thickening a serious condition?

Thickening of the adrenal gland, often discovered incidentally during imaging for unrelated issues, is typically not a cause for immediate concern. Most adrenal nodules, or "incidentalomas," do not lead to any significant health problems and are common findings in many patients. However, their presence warrants careful evaluation to rule out potential complications.

It is essential for healthcare providers to assess these nodules for signs of excess hormone production, as this can lead to various health issues. Hormonal imbalances resulting from adrenal nodules may cause symptoms ranging from fatigue to more serious conditions. Additionally, there is a small chance that these nodules could be indicative of malignancy, making thorough investigation primordial.

Ultimately, while the thickening of the adrenal gland may appear alarming at first glance, most cases do not present serious risks. Regular follow-ups and appropriate diagnostic tests will help ensure that any potential concerns are addressed early, allowing for effective management and peace of mind for patients.

What does thickening of the adrenal glands indicate in radiology?

Thickening of the adrenal glands is a notable radiological finding often indicative of underlying conditions affecting these critical endocrine organs. Diffuse hyperplasia presents as a uniform enlargement of the entire gland, while still preserving its characteristic shape, resembling an inverted-V or inverted-Y. This homogenous thickening can easily be detected through imaging techniques, allowing for timely assessment and intervention.

In contrast, nodular hyperplasia may manifest as distinct nodules within the adrenal glands. When these nodules grow sufficiently large, they become discernible on cross-sectional imaging, providing primordial insights into the gland's functional status. This differentiation between diffuse and nodular hyperplasia is vital for accurate diagnosis and management of adrenal disorders.

Understanding these radiological patterns helps healthcare professionals identify potential adrenal pathologies early on. Timely recognition of adrenal gland thickening not only aids in diagnosing conditions such as Cushing's syndrome or adrenal tumors but also paves the way for appropriate treatment strategies, ensuring better patient outcomes.
